aboutsummaryrefslogtreecommitdiffstats
path: root/railties
diff options
context:
space:
mode:
authorMichael Koziarski <michael@koziarski.com>2008-02-09 22:18:38 +0000
committerMichael Koziarski <michael@koziarski.com>2008-02-09 22:18:38 +0000
commit9e13b966f6fa19b19c34abfe29400b6f826e00c7 (patch)
tree485ef1ebbca22ab8d963f0cfc6041de211541805 /railties
parent3df052ac601186fb9f4b40a33c56b50524402249 (diff)
downloadrails-9e13b966f6fa19b19c34abfe29400b6f826e00c7.tar.gz
rails-9e13b966f6fa19b19c34abfe29400b6f826e00c7.tar.bz2
rails-9e13b966f6fa19b19c34abfe29400b6f826e00c7.zip
Move SecretKeyGenerator comments to the correct place for rdoc. Closes #10940 [FooBarWidget]
git-svn-id: http://svn-commit.rubyonrails.org/rails/trunk@8826 5ecf4fe2-1ee6-0310-87b1-e25e094e27de
Diffstat (limited to 'railties')
-rw-r--r--railties/lib/rails_generator/secret_key_generator.rb13
1 files changed, 6 insertions, 7 deletions
diff --git a/railties/lib/rails_generator/secret_key_generator.rb b/railties/lib/rails_generator/secret_key_generator.rb
index 497df72ce9..801b33c761 100644
--- a/railties/lib/rails_generator/secret_key_generator.rb
+++ b/railties/lib/rails_generator/secret_key_generator.rb
@@ -1,11 +1,10 @@
-# A class for creating random secret keys. This class will do its best to create a
-# random secret key that's as secure as possible, using whatever methods are
-# available on the current platform. For example:
-#
-# generator = Rails::SecretKeyGenerator("some unique identifier, such as the application name")
-# generator.generate_secret # => "f3f1be90053fa851... (some long string)"
-
module Rails
+ # A class for creating random secret keys. This class will do its best to create a
+ # random secret key that's as secure as possible, using whatever methods are
+ # available on the current platform. For example:
+ #
+ # generator = Rails::SecretKeyGenerator("some unique identifier, such as the application name")
+ # generator.generate_secret # => "f3f1be90053fa851... (some long string)"
class SecretKeyGenerator
GENERATORS = [ :secure_random, :win32_api, :urandom, :openssl, :prng ].freeze